Open to all shifts: 1st (6am - 2:30pm M-F), 2nd (2:00pm - 10:30pm M-F), 3rd (10:00pm - 6:30am Sun-Thurs)
Linde Advanced Material Technologies, formerly Praxair Surface Technologies, is a leader in advanced materials and surface coatings, serving sectors like aerospace, energy, semiconductor, automotive, and industrial industries. We foster innovation and uphold a strong code of ethics and conduct.
